A social photo walk exploring gennels, green spaces, architecture, street life and the stories found along the edges of Nether Edge.
STOMP South Yorkshire returns with a special guided photo walk for Nether Edge Festival.
This relaxed 2.5-mile route (approximately 3 hours of gentle walking) explores the northern and eastern edges of Nether Edge, taking in a rich mix of history, architecture, green spaces and street life along the way.
Starting from The Stag car park on Psalter Lane, we'll venture through some of Sheffield's most fascinating and photogenic corners. Highlights include Sheffield's finest ginnel, the hidden Frog Walk, the remarkable General Cemetery, the modernist architecture of the Lansdowne Estate, Mount Pleasant Park, the multicultural bustle of Abbeydale Road, the secretive Primrose Walk and Broadfield Road via the historic Picture House before finishing at The Broadfield for a drink and an informal debrief.
The walk is organised by STOMP South Yorkshire, a growing community photo walk initiative created by local photographers and photography organisations including TYCE (Take Your Camera Everywhere), The Sheffield Darkroom, J&A Photography, Reyt Dark and Adam Galliford. STOMP exists to make photography open, social and accessible, bringing together professionals, hobbyists, complete beginners and everyone in between.
There is no workshop structure and no technical knowledge required. Participants are encouraged to walk, observe, take photographs and enjoy conversations along the way. Whether you're interested in architecture, documentary photography, street scenes, local history or simply discovering a different side of Sheffield, there will be plenty to see and photograph.
All cameras are welcome, including film, digital and phone cameras.
The walk will be led by experienced local photographers and urban explorers, joined by members of Sheffield's photographic community. Along the route, participants will have the opportunity to share ideas, swap stories and enjoy the company of fellow photographers while exploring one of Sheffield's most varied and characterful neighbourhoods.
The walk concludes at The Broadfield, where participants are invited to stay for a drink, share photographs and continue conversations sparked during the morning.
Suitable for all experience levels. Comfortable footwear recommended.
